    thank you po kuya... ^_^ most of the aftermarket parts po that i installed and had installed mostly i have no idea about the part number... sowi po...

    1. the CAI alu tube and filter is actually made for a toyota 99 gli model... this is the part that best fits snuggly (plug and play) when you takeout the OEM filter box of our maxxie...

    2. the BOV (HKS sequential BOV) price converted according to my uncle from tate is around 12k more or less...

    3. the diy insulator, you can get it at ace hardware 65 pesos per meter be creaitve... ^_^

    kuya nasa post 4016 po... ^_^ its expensive po kasi kapag stainless...

    150 pesos steel pipe from local muffler shop... 200 pesos bending... 65 pesos roof insulator per meter... wrap it nalang po sa steel pipe to lessen the heat absorption...

    btw, dont forget po to tell the mufler shop to clean it 5 times the inside of the pipe after welding and bending para di po masira ang engine... personally inspect the pipe to have peace of mind... peace po... ^_^
